The Non-Governmental Organizations Initiative at the American University of Beirut is organizing an Open House on Tuesday, September 30, 2025, from 9:30 AM to 4:00 PM at the American University of Beirut (AUB), West Hall.
The full-day event will bring together organizations from the civil society sector, including local and international NGOs, NGOi member organizations from the region, partners, civil society experts, donors, Embassy representatives, and academia. The Non-Governmental Organizations Initiative (NGOi) at the American University of Beirut is organizing a Series of Panel Discussions titled “The Civil Society Sector in Lebanon: A Beacon of Hope in Times of Conflict” to highlight key aspects, initiatives, and data/figures from the response of the civil society sector to the ongoing war in Lebanon.

By shedding a light on the forms and trajectories of social contention in Morocco and Jordan after 2011, this webinar aims at scrutinizing how the ‘return to the social question’ can help us to better understand the profound changes which have been crossing Arab societies in the past decade.
